Urban Planner Salary in Alabama

The median urban planner salary in Alabama is $69,200 per year, which is 13% below the national median of $79,540.

Urban Planner Salary in Alabama by Experience

In Alabama, an entry-level urban planner earns around $45,240, while experienced professionals earn up to $102,660 per year. The cost of living index in Alabama is 87% of the national average.

Salary Percentiles in Alabama

Percentile AL Salary
10th Percentile $43,500
25th Percentile $54,810
Median (50th) $69,200
75th Percentile $87,000
90th Percentile $106,140

How does Alabama compare to other states for urban planner salary?
The highest paying state for urban planners is Hawaii at $135,218. Alabama's median of $69,200 ranks #44 nationally. Nearby-ranked states include Missouri ($69,995) and South Dakota ($69,995).

What city in Alabama pays urban planners the most?
Huntsville is the highest paying city in Alabama for urban planners, with a median salary of $73,177. Other cities include Birmingham and Montgomery.
